Spell 125 is probably the best-known segment of the Book of the Dead. It deals with the dead soul's judgment by Osiris and his 42 judge deities.

The deceased soul must recite the "declaration of innocence" which is addressed to Osiris and consists of the denial of a series of wrong-doings in order to assure Osiris that he has lived a decent life. The deceased must then address the 42 judges by name and deny a further 42 transgressions (one per judge). If the deceased is subsequently found worthy he will be taken before Osiris who will lead him to the realm of the blessed.

The content of some of the statements of denial or the 'negative confession' (I have done no falsehood, I have not robbed, I have not killed men) has led some scholars to hypothesize that Spell 125 may be the basis for the Biblical Ten Commandments
